Hysteresis and magnetostriction of TbxDyyHo1−x−yFe1.95 [112] dendritic rods

M. Wun‐Fogle、J. B. Restorff、A. E. Clark1999-04-15Journal of Applied Physics

The magnetization and magnetostriction of a variety of 3/16-in.-diam Laves phase rods of TbxDyyHo1−x−yFe1.95 grown in the form of [112] oriented dendritic compounds were measured as a function of applied magnetic field −3000<H<3000 Oe and compressive stresses of 22 and 47 MPa at room temperature. Isolated Mn2+ in CdS Quantum Dots

Laurent Lévy、Nicolas Feltin、D. Ingert 等 4 位作者1999-04-15Langmuir

In this Letter, a model of a Cd 1 - y Mn y S nanocrystal is proposed to explain the appearance of manganese ions isolated in the tetrahedral site, at relatively high composition, whereas magnetic interactions markedly increase in the nanosized range compared to the bulk phase.
